Eckert Seamans Continues Commercial Litigation Practice Growth with Arrival of Member Nicholas Pasalides

January 24, 2023

National law firm Eckert Seamans welcomes Nicholas A. Pasalides as a Member in the Commercial Litigation practice group. He joins Eckert Seamans’ White Plains, NY office from Reich, Reich, & Reich, P.C.

Pasalides focuses his practice on commercial litigation matters involving foreclosure, fraud, breach of contract, theft of corporate opportunity, shareholder derivative actions, and breach of fiduciary duty. He has extensive experience in both the Federal and State Courts and advises clients through all stages of litigation, from fact investigation through oral arguments and settlement hearings. Pasalides represents clients before the Federal Bankruptcy Court, advising both creditors and debtors in all manners of bankruptcy proceedings across the country. In addition to the commercial litigation practice group, he will also be working closely with Eckert Seamans’ labor and employment practice advising on a range of matters. He earned his J.D. from Pace University School of Law and his B.A. from the State University of New York at Albany.

Pasalides currently serves as co-chair of the Westchester County Bar Association Debtor and Creditor Rights Committee and sits on the board of the Somers Education Foundation, an organization that provides educational grants to the local school district, where he is also chair of the scholarship committee. In addition, Pasalides sits on the board for Somers Partners in Prevention, an organization that provides community-level addiction support and prevention.
